As technology continues to reshape the profession, the role of the modern public accountant is evolving. CPAs are increasingly becoming strategic advisors, using their financial expertise to help businesses navigate a complex and dynamic economic landscape. They are not just historians of financial data but also forward-looking visionaries who guide businesses toward long-term success. Embracing tools like CPA Automation is part of this evolution, enabling more efficient and strategic financial management. Public accountants also play a crucial role in assisting companies with mergers and acquisitions, offering insight into the financial health of potential partners or targets. Moreover, they provide financial consulting services that help businesses optimize their operations, control costs, and drive profitability.

Still, those with a CPA earn 25% more, on average, than non-CPA accountants. Also, accountants with a CPA certification tend to advance to positions of more responsibility within one to two years and often are promoted to senior-level jobs within public accounting a few years after that. Though known for their role in income tax preparation, CPAs can specialize in other areas such as auditing, bookkeeping, forensic accounting, managerial accounting, and even aspects of information technology (IT).

The Tennessee State Board of Accountancy is notified when a candidate has met the education requirements and passed the Uniform CPA Examination. The National Association of State Boards of Accountancy (NASBA) transmits to the Board your candidate file containing CPA exam grades and education transcripts. Curriculum overlap does occur between accounting and public accounting degree programs. You can generally expect that core classes in both programs include auditing, finance investigation, and tax management. Popular electives include business management and communications, which provide you with a broad look into various business practices and correspondence.
